Had a visit in September and paid $40 copay. On Thanksgiving my card was charged $210. The office told me they have no control over it. The billing is done offsite and autopays whatever insurance doesn't cover. They never sent me a bill and couldn't provide a receipt. I asked to take my card off file and they said it is now that the specific visit it paid for. I don't understand how they can legally do this without my consent. Telling everyone I know to avoid this business.
